Two Injured in Late-Night Collision at Orange Grove and Watt Avenue in Sacramento

Two people were injured in a late-night collision at Orange Grove and Watt Avenue in Sacramento. A serious crash involving two sedans injured at least two people on Tuesday night, August 12, 2025, at the intersection of Orange Grove Avenue and Watt Avenue. The accident occurred around 9:28 p.m. and involved a red sedan and a gray sedan. Witnesses assisted a woman in her 40s out of one vehicle, while a man in his 30s was seen holding his head in apparent pain.

Sacramento Metropolitan Fire District crews provided medical care at the scene before arranging hospital transport for those injured. Traffic lanes were partially blocked as emergency personnel worked to treat victims and investigate the cause of the collision. The California Highway Patrol has not yet released additional details regarding the circumstances of the crash.

Road Safety Reminder: Reducing Intersection Collisions

Intersections are among the most common sites for vehicle accidents, often due to speeding, distracted driving, or failure to yield. Drivers can reduce their risk by slowing down when approaching intersections, avoiding distractions, and being mindful of traffic signals and right-of-way rules. Extra caution at night, when visibility is reduced, can help prevent serious crashes like the one that occurred at Orange Grove and Watt Avenue.
